    HOW TO USE:

    To activate the alarm, locate the recessed button on the bottom of the device. Push once to sound the siren, push again to stop the siren. Push the small button on the back panel to turn on the LED light. Please note the circle on the front panel is the the 'speaker' and must be uncovered in order for the sound to escape. To change the batteries, unscrew the compartment on the back panel.

     

    HOW LOUD IS IT?


    125 decibels is characterized as equivalent to a rock concert, or the sound of a chainsaw.

     

    BUTTON VS PULL-APART:

    Our alarms feature an activation button, rather than a pull pin, or pull-apart structure. After years of testing, we've found a push button activation is superior in preventing accidental activation.
